Output d5108339d4760e4d43db25daa7a6138ab1f887222ec851572606aba726284afd:1

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b7659266fd5ed806c47770752dfef56350ecd4 OP_EQUAL
address
3JM8c62hMM8RYHVfNiBLkHgEGj9xfhZXnL
transaction
d5108339d4760e4d43db25daa7a6138ab1f887222ec851572606aba726284afd
spent
true